Libido
A term used in psychoanalytic theory to describe the energy of the sexual drive as a component of the life instinct.
Synapse
The junction between neurons where nerve impulses are transmitted from one neuron to another.
Energy
The ability to do work or produce change, existing in forms such as thermal, mechanical, electrical, chemical, or nuclear, and can be transformed from one form to another.
Big Five
A theory that proposes five main dimensions of personality: openness, conscientiousness, extraversion, agreeableness, and neuroticism.
